Hey guys.
I don't know if anyone remembers, but I was having problems occasionally loading GTA V and it was showing the same game icon as Madden 15 for me.
Well, eventually GTA V quit loading for me completely and I searched the error code. If anyone experiences anything similar here's a quick fix I copied from the PS forum. I can vouch for it.
It restored my game menu icon and everything works flawlessly again without having to delete and re install the game.
1st: turn off your console and then wait until the light completely turns off.
2nd: hold the power button for 5 seconds or so until you hear a second beep.
3rd: Now, you put your ps4 in "safe mode" and it will ask you to connect your dual shock 4 and press the home button.
4th: now you should go option 5 which is "restore database" NOTE: this will not delete your data. It will just make your ps4 reset the computer so you can fix the error code.
5th: then it will just update and reset on its own and then your game should just play with no issue.Comment
